Output 09018762d596713245d6e73d3173142cec2f18e213e570a18f3e2a116560829e:0

value
3989298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c8312ba76292e8f27dcc172feadfd7616f7e47e OP_EQUAL
address
3BamvPELqpgn2vhcMGCXzXzacDBer2yF1h
transaction
09018762d596713245d6e73d3173142cec2f18e213e570a18f3e2a116560829e
spent
true